llvm-project
2bce962d - [clang][RISCV] Add big-endian RISC-V target support (#165599)

Commit
67 days ago
[clang][RISCV] Add big-endian RISC-V target support (#165599) We proceeded with frontend/clang changes, until we figure out how ABI for BE should look like. Once it is final, we will proceed with codegen changes. In this patch several things addressed: - Define riscv32be/riscv64be target triples - Set correct data layout for BE targets - Handle BE-specific ABI details - Emit warning for BE case since it is still experimental
Author
Parents
Loading